Our Nomadic Bell Tent is a large circular tent, 5 metres in diameter. It has a unique shape with a high roof. The tent is spacious and sleeps up to four- two adults and two children (under 14 years old).
Each bell tent is a cosy haven adorned with a plush king size bed and two single futons, an electric wood burner, and Enid Blyton’s Five Go Camping in Dorset inspired décor that elevates your camping experience to delightful new heights.
Immerse yourself in comfort with thoughtfully arranged seating, soft lighting, and ample storage space, USB chargers and sockets, TV, fridge and kettle – everything is designed to ensure your stay is smooth and effortless. Just bring along your bedding, linen and cooking essentials*, and you’ll be ready to unwind.
All Nomadic Bell Tents are pet friendly, so you don’t need to leave your furry friend with the dog sitter. There is a charge of £5 per dog per night.
While we strive to provide most of the necessities for your stay, we advise you to bring your bed linen, including sleeping bags/duvet/pillow, bed sheets, and pillowcases. You should also bring your camping stove/BBQ, crockery, mugs, glasses, chopping board, corkscrew, cutlery (including a sharp knife for chopping/cutting), frying pan, saucepan, tin opener, water carrier, washing up bowl, and other necessary items.
* Please note the Nomadic Bell Tents are not lockable as they are zipped tents
